Finding one fifth of a number is the same as multiplying the number by 1/5, or 0.2. In this instance, 45 x 0.2 = 9.
It is: 1/5 of 45 = 9
one fifth of 45 is:1/5 x 45 = 45/5= 45 ÷ 5= 9
